what does infered port do/mean?
mschoolbus (1 year ago) Show Hide
 0
Marked as spam
Infrared, Think of it as the same technology your TV remote uses.. Can be used to "beam" files to other people, or get a 3rd party app and program it as your tv/dvd/everything remote on your phone!

man u said MICROUSB instead of MICRO SD. Correct it through annotations. Its seems like there are tow MICRO USB Ports but no MICRO SD Slot. otherwise a great video. Keep doing the great job.
zildjianplaya (11 months ago) Show Hide
 0
Marked as spam
The MicroUsb port on the BOTTOM of the phone is used for charging the phone and syncing it to your computer. The MicroSD port on the SIDE of the phone, is for the expandable memory. He just mis-spoke.
